Graduated from the National Veterinary School of Alfort in 1991, I am convinced that the richness of our profession is based on the diversity of the links that unite people and animals. For 20 years as a client, I have been committed to taking care of animals to make the family and the animals happy. At the same time, I have given numerous conferences and published on the subject of ethics and the end of life. In the continuity of my profession as a veterinarian, I made my expertise available to my colleagues and families by creating ANIMA CARE in 2018, a resource center dedicated to an enriched vision of end-of-life care for the pet. ANIMA CARE: • supports veterinary clinics in creating end-of-life services for their clinics • innovates by offering a set of tools and services facilitating a different support for this very special period. In February 2022, I joined FUNECAP GROUPE, to create, thanks to the integration of ANIMA CARE, a global animal funeral offer centered on the veterinary establishment within the Society of Crematoriums for Animals of which I take the position of General Manager Delegate, Directorate of Development and Veterinary Affairs
